/* Maximum size of a WR sent from the host, limited by the SGE. |
|
* |
|
* Note: WR coming from ULP or TP are only limited by CIM. |
|
*/ |
|
#define FW_WR_SIZE 128 |
|
|
|
/* Maximum number of outstanding WRs sent from the host. Value must be |
|
* programmed in the CTRL/TUNNEL/QP SGE Egress Context and used by |
|
* offload modules to limit the number of WRs per connection. |
|
*/ |
|
#define FW_T3_WR_NUM 16 |
|
#define FW_N3_WR_NUM 7 |
|
|
|
#ifndef N3 |
|
# define FW_WR_NUM FW_T3_WR_NUM |
|
#else |
|
# define FW_WR_NUM FW_N3_WR_NUM |
|
#endif |
|
|
|
/* FW_TUNNEL_NUM corresponds to the number of supported TUNNEL Queues. These |
|
* queues must start at SGE Egress Context FW_TUNNEL_SGEEC_START and must |
|
* start at 'TID' (or 'uP Token') FW_TUNNEL_TID_START. |
|
* |
|
* Ingress Traffic (e.g. DMA completion credit) for TUNNEL Queue[i] is sent |
|
* to RESP Queue[i]. |
|
*/ |
|
#define FW_TUNNEL_NUM 8 |
|
#define FW_TUNNEL_SGEEC_START 8 |
|
#define FW_TUNNEL_TID_START 65544 |
|
|
|
/* FW_CTRL_NUM corresponds to the number of supported CTRL Queues. These queues |
|
* must start at SGE Egress Context FW_CTRL_SGEEC_START and must start at 'TID' |
|
* (or 'uP Token') FW_CTRL_TID_START. |
|
* |
|
* Ingress Traffic for CTRL Queue[i] is sent to RESP Queue[i]. |
|
*/ |
|
#define FW_CTRL_NUM 8 |
|
#define FW_CTRL_SGEEC_START 65528 |
|
#define FW_CTRL_TID_START 65536 |
|
|
|
/* FW_OFLD_NUM corresponds to the number of supported OFFLOAD Queues. These |
|
* queues must start at SGE Egress Context FW_OFLD_SGEEC_START. |
|
* |
|
* Note: the 'uP Token' in the SGE Egress Context fields is irrelevant for |
|
* OFFLOAD Queues, as the host is responsible for providing the correct TID in |
|
* every WR. |
|
* |
|
* Ingress Trafffic for OFFLOAD Queue[i] is sent to RESP Queue[i]. |
|
*/ |
|
#define FW_OFLD_NUM 8 |
|
#define FW_OFLD_SGEEC_START 0 |
|
|
|
/* |
|
* |
|
*/ |
|
#define FW_RI_NUM 1 |
|
#define FW_RI_SGEEC_START 65527 |
|
#define FW_RI_TID_START 65552 |
|
|
|
/* |
|
* The RX_PKT_TID |
|
*/ |
|
#define FW_RX_PKT_NUM 1 |
|
#define FW_RX_PKT_TID_START 65553 |
|
|
|
/* FW_WRC_NUM corresponds to the number of Work Request Context that supported |
|
* by the firmware. |
|
*/ |
|
#define FW_WRC_NUM \ |
|
(65536 + FW_TUNNEL_NUM + FW_CTRL_NUM + FW_RI_NUM + FW_RX_PKT_NUM) |
